Job Objective/Purpose
The CIO shall be responsible for developing and governing Avenue Group’s IT strategy and ensuring the systems necessary to support the operationalization of the company strategy are in place. S/he will also partner with the Senior Leadership Team and the Board of Directors to develop and drive IT strategies across the organization critical for cost-effective operations and long-term strategic success. S/he will lead and coach a staff of technology professionals, creating a high-performing team, and will also lead and coach others in the organization in maximizing efficiency via the use of technology-based systems and processes. S/he must adapt to a continually evolving environment and thrive in an autonomous and deadline-driven workplace.
The CIO will also be tasked with leading inter-disciplinary teams, improving, and streamlining core & enterprise systems as well as infrastructure within the company, and driving innovation which should position Avenue Group as a leader in the health care sector.

Key Responsibilities
Strategy and Planning
• Align IT objectives and programs with the organization’s overall vision, strategies, and objectives.
• Lead planning and implementation of all management and reporting systems, including practice management systems, client operations, and internal communications.
• Develop IT solutions and business process re-engineering.
• Define, update, and implement IT strategy, and manage IT across the organization.
• Define IT performance metrics based on the organization’s overall objectives, control performance objectives, and IT budget.
• Develop, in concert with other senior leaders at Avenue Healthcare, forward-looking models and initiatives that provide insight into the organization’s hospitals, clinic operations, provision of care, and efficiency.
Management
• Manage and define all computer and communications activities within the organization.
• Plan and manage strategic IT initiatives.
• Manage IT applications portfolio.
• Manage IT projects and manage the implementation of HMIS initiative; ensure that implementation does not result in any loss in productivity.
• Avenue has developed a 5-year strategic plan that looks at significant investment in its Information system including Hospital Management system (HMIS), ERP for procurement (SCS) and finance on Oracle, HR management system on Oracle, Lab Information system (LIS), Picture archiving system (PACs) for imaging and Business Intelligence (Bi) and reporting systems. This is in addition to facility expansions of the existing hospitals and additional clinics across the country
• Ensure day-to-day operations of all IT-related functions.
• Work with CFO to ensure timeliness, accuracy, and usefulness of financial and management reporting for statutory and investors/stakeholders and Avenue’s Board of Directors.
Service
• Maximize the mix, and optimize the cost, of in-house vs. outsourced services.
• Establish strategic service provider partnerships.
• Define standards and architectures.
• Acquire software and hardware.
• Consolidate the IT process across the organization.
• Direct and ensure the responsiveness of data centers, technical service centers, help desks, communications networks (voice and data), and computer systems operations.
Policy and Community Relations
• Participate in organizational policy development as a member of the senior management team.
• Develop and lead policy development as it relates to Electronic Health Records (EHR) and other information management and technology-driven health care innovations.
• Represent the organization from a technology perspective to partners, coalitions, government and community organizations, and technology trade groups; play a vocal and visible role.
• Remain up to date on healthcare-related technology innovation, and technology-related audit best practices, including local laws regarding operations.
Risk Management
• Align IT risk management with organization-wide risk management.
• Manage and maintain the integrity of all electronic and optical books and records of the enterprise.
• Interact with the senior management team to monitor and validate the organization’s compliance with information security policies; play a key role in defining these policies.
• Ensure compliance with legal and security requirements and/or other standards.
• Ensure maintenance of appropriate internal controls and security-related procedures.

Person Specification
• A Bachelor’s deg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, or a related field. A Master’s degree will be an added advantage
• Recognized relevant professional qualifications and/or certifications (Oracle DBA Certified, MS SQL Certified, Project Management - Prince 2, Agile or PMP)
• At least 10 years work experience in IT and at least 5 years experience as a CIO or similar senior managerial position within a fast-paced and complex business setting; preferably in the healthcare sector.
• Experience in a senior role, partnering with executive staff, resulting in development and implementation of IT, information management, and business process management strategies. Understanding of various day-to-day hospital operations required.
• A proven track record managing an IT team in a complex environment and experience with hands-on leadership and operational roles as well as driving change within a large, business set-up.
• Knowledge of Health Information Systems (HIS), Financial Systems and HR Management Information Systems
